How To Create Your Own Option

You will need 4 steps to create your own option:

  1. Get the OptionFactoryaddress

  2. Get either the OptionFactory ABI (web3) or the OptionFactory interface (solidity)

  3. Define the parameters of your option

  4. Call the createOption() function with the parameters

1. Get the OptionFactory address

1) Instantiate our ConfigurationManager contract. Check our deployed contracts page here.

2) Call the function getOptionFactory().

2. Get OptionFactory ABI or Interface

You can find both ABI and interface of OptionFactory in our Github repo. Always check if you are on the master branch to get our latest live update.

3. Define your options parameters

In order to deploy a new option series, we need to define if the option will be a put, or call, expiration date and exercise size window are some of the option properties.

Below you can find all the parameters that you will need to define:

Input Name

Type

Required

Description

name

string

any

The option token name (e.g., Pod BTC:USDC 300)

symbol

string

any

The option token symbol (e.g., "PodPutBTC")

optionType

uint8

0 / 1

0 for Put, 1 for Call

exerciseType

uint8

0 / 1

0 for American / 1 for European

underlyingAsset

address

contract address

Underlying asset address

strikeAsset

address

contract address

Strike asset address. Works with interest-bearing tokens aToken from Aave.

strikePrice

uint256

any

Strike price (units of strikeAsset that buy 1 unit of underlying) (e.g., 12000000000 means you need 12000000000 units of strike asset to exercise 1 unit of WBTC.)

expiration

uint256

higher than current block timestamp

Expiration option date in UNIX timestamp (e.g., 1609401600)

exerciseWindowSize

uint256

higher than 86400 (24h)

Duration of the exercise windows in seconds.

isAave

bool

If true, deploys a different contract version that supports liquidity mining on Aave (claim rewards)

4. Call the createOption() function

Now that we have the OptionFactory address, ABI, interface and we have also defined the initial parameters, its time call the createOption()function.
